Trion Worlds, the leading publisher and developer of premium games for the connected era, today announced that Storm Legion™, the highly-anticipated first expansion to the hit MMORPG RIFT®, is scheduled to launch simultaneously in North American and European territories on November 13th. Purchase either the Standard or Infinity Editions of Storm Legion today and receive early access to the Exodus of the Storm Queen dungeon and an exclusive Plane of Air-themed cape for your characters.
Trion is offering Standard and Infinity Editions of the expansion, both of which grant players extra in-game items sure to set them apart from other Ascended. Additionally, those who buy through one of Trion’s digital or retail partners will receive one of five plane-themed capes. Storm Legion Standard Edition - $39.99 USD · STORM LEGION EXPANSION · STORM WARDEN’S CAPE - Bound with the power of a living storm from the Plane of Air · EARLY DUNGEON ACCESS – Discover how the story of Storm Legion begins in Exodus of the Storm Queen during a World Event sometime in mid-October Storm Legion Infinity Edition – $59.99 USD · STORM LEGION EXPANSION · BREVANIC PORTAL GENERATOR - An ancient device used by the citizens of Brevane as a personal transporter to any gate in the porticulum network. · CYCLONE MOUNT - Faster than an oncoming storm front, this denizen from the Plane of Air can only be controlled by the most powerful commanders of the Storm Legion. · MINI REGULOS - A strange creature created by the Master Shapers. Contains all the evil, destruction, and mischief of the original in a pint-sized package!
